Requesting Excess Compensation

ORSO Guideline 21

Revised May 15, 2018

SUBJECT: Guidelines for Approving Excess Compensation Requests for Sponsored Projects:

  1. If a faculty member’s wishes to request excess compensation above their base
    salary in a sponsored project proposal, the faculty member must submit a memo,
    prior to proposal submission, to the Provost Office requesting approval. The
    request must substantiate the need for excess compensation based on the
    Uniform Guidance 200.430, Compensation-personal services (h)(3) and (h)(4)
    sections. This request must be routed and approved by the faculty member’s
    Chair and Dean concurring that these duties are in addition to their regular
    departmental load (teaching, research, and public service) and across
    departmental lines.
  2. If approved by the Provost, then the request must be clearly spelled out in the
    sponsored project proposal, routed through the normal process to ORSO (with
    Provost approval attached), and subsequently approved by the Sponsor prior to
    payment of any excess compensation paid on sponsored project funds.
  3. If a request for excess compensation is made after the award, step 1 must still
    be followed and a separate request to the Sponsor asking for approval must be
    initiated and routed through ORSO. ORSO will counter-sign the request, upon
    approval from the Provost, and submit the request to the Sponsor. Sponsor
    approval must be received prior to any payment of any excess compensation.
  4. Normally excess compensation, from sponsored program funds, should be
    administered via a faculty time-card.
